
Jimmy Kimmel has been left rattled after the cancellation of fellow late-night comedian Stephen Colbert’s show on CBS.
In a post on Instagram, Kimmel lashed out at the company for axing the show, despite it losing huge amounts of money.
“Love you, Stephen. Fuck you and all your Sheldons CBS.”
According to a report from Puck News, the decision to cancel Colbert’s show was taken because it was costing Paramount $40 million a year. The total production cost runs at over $100 million.
